An irreverent, humorous poem



This poem was read at a recent memorial which I conducted.  The woman who had passed away had an irreverent, cheeky sense of humour.  It's good to have a few laughs, as well as tears, as we say goodbye to someone we love.

Image result for cartoon image of woman drinking winePardon Me for Not Getting Up
Oh dear, if you're reading this right now,
I must have given up the ghost.
I hope you can forgive me for being
Such a stiff and unwelcoming host. 


Just talk amongst yourself my friends,
And share a toast or two.

For I am sure you will remember well
How I loved to drink with you.

Don't worry about mourning me,
I was never easy to offend.
Feel free to share a story at my expense
And we'll have a good laugh at the end.
